Book description
Marilee James has a complicated life--caring for her special-needs son,
playing surrogate mother to an abandoned niece and temporarily running
the local paper until the new managing editor arrives. She's so busy
attending to everyone else that her own yearnings get pushed aside. Then
Tate Holloway comes speeding into town in his bmw, bringing his
whiz-bang laptop, journalistic integrity and the thrill of remembering
what running a small-town newspaper is all about. Tate's a firm believer
in the little things that make life worthwhile: overripe peaches, a good
dog, a passionate kiss. The kinds of things he thinks Marilee needs to
rediscover--with him. Problem is, she's already engaged. Not about to
let a little thing like a fianc stand in his way, Tate sets out to win
Marilee's heart, little by little, starting with cold tea on a hot day.
